Biological Activity

[Description]:

Pyrimorph is a fungicide with excellent antifungal activity against oomycetes[1].

[In Vitro]

Pyrimorph inhibits different stages in the life cycle of P.capsici: mycelial growth (EC50 = 1.84 μg/mL), sporangia formation (EC50 = 0.17 μg/mL), zoospore release (EC50 = 4.92 μg/mL), cystospore germination (EC50 = 0.09 μg/mL)[1]. Pyrimorph exhibits 40.95% inhibition of oxygen consumption of intact mycelia at 100 μg/mL[1]. Pyrimorph inhibits the synthesis of cell wall either directly or indirectly from ultrastructural transformation of cell wall thickening and disruption of vacuoles[1].

[In Vivo]

Pyrimorph (0-28 mg/L; exposure; 0-192 h) has low toxicity and accumulates quickly in zebrafish[2]. Animal Model: Zebrafish (Brachydanio rerio), with an average body weight and length of about 0.30±0.10 g and 3.00±0.50 cm, respectively[2] Dosage: 0-28 mg/L Administration: Exposure, 0-192 h Result: Had low toxicity to zebrafish, with LC50 values ranging from 24.33 mg/L (24 h) to 19.79 mg/L (96 h). Accumulated in fish shortly.
